What I claim as my invention, and desire to secure by Letters Patent, is A 1. As an improvement upon the laterallyadjusta ble jaw of my vise patented October 26, 1869, the automatic laterally-adjustable jaw M, provided with the circular shoulder m, located near the pivot of said jaw, and scoured to its pivot-bolt byl the safety-key s, substantially as shown and described.
2. The automatic vertically-adjustable clamp K, 1 having pin a', in combination with the jaw G, having rubber' clamp e', and the guard-plate I, when constructcd and arranged to operate substantially as and for the purposes herein set forth.
3.-'lhe combination of the extension-bar D, guard I, nut n, with its safety-pins 7c 7c, worm H, bed-plate B, and keys g and b b", when constructed and arranged to operate substantially as specied.
4. In combination with a bench-vise, the clampingplatc B, having journal a, clamping-bar G, bolt c, connecting the two, and operating cam E, when coustructcd and arranged to operate as herein described and shown.
5. The adjustable turning-block P, having a toothed cavity and internal pin r, in combination withthe worm H, provided with cogged anch h, channel z, and notched Hauch at its end, when constructed and arranged to operate as and for the purposes herein subd stantially shown and described.
6. The adjustable prop R, having foot Y, with roller t', rotating on an elastic journal, z', and blockF, pro vided with cam-shaft s', when constructed and arranged to operate substantially as specified.
7. The improved vise herein described,.arranged to hold the work over or at the side of the bench, and pivoted thereto in such a manner as to take any angular position with regard to the edge of the bench, substantially as specitied.
